A World of Data: Understanding Web Scraping and Data Analytics


What is Web Scraping? Think of web scraping as a digital scavenger hunt. It's the process of automatically extracting data from websites. In the context of McDonald's, this means collecting information like menu items, prices, locations, and customer reviews.


What is Data Analytics? Once you've got your hands on all that juicy data, data analytics is the process of crunching those numbers and finding meaningful patterns. It's like turning raw ingredients into a delicious meal. For McDonald's, this could mean identifying popular menu items, optimizing pricing strategies, or improving customer satisfaction.


Why is it Important? For businesses like McDonald's, data is the new gold. By understanding customer behavior, market trends, and operational efficiency, they can make informed decisions that drive growth and profitability. Web scraping and data analytics are the tools that unlock this potential.

Overcoming Obstacles: Your Secret Sauce


To tackle these challenges, you need a combination of tools, techniques, and expertise.


  • Advanced Web Scraping Techniques: Employing techniques like JavaScript rendering, headless browsers, and proxies can help you bypass anti-scraping measures and extract dynamic content.


  • Data Cleaning and Validation: Implementing robust data cleaning and validation processes ensures data accuracy and consistency.


  • Data Storage and Management: Choose efficient data storage solutions to handle large volumes of data.


  • Customized Solutions: Develop tailored scraping and analysis solutions to meet specific business requirements.

Frequently Asked Questions


  • Is web scraping legal?
  • Generally, web scraping is legal as long as you respect the website's terms of service and don't overload their servers.


  • What tools can I use for web scraping?
  • Popular tools include Python libraries like BeautifulSoup, Scrapy, and Selenium, as well as commercial scraping services.


  • How can I protect my scraped data?
  • Implement robust security measures to protect sensitive data, such as encryption and access controls.


  • Can I use scraped data for commercial purposes?
  • It depends on the website's terms of service. Some websites explicitly prohibit the commercial use of scraped data.
